How to prepare for a job interview at Matalan

Know the Company Values

Before your interview, take some time to research Matalan's values and mission. Understanding what they stand for will help you align your answers with their expectations and show that you're genuinely interested in being part of their team.

Prepare Customer Scenarios

Think of a few examples from your past experiences where you provided excellent customer service or resolved a difficult situation. Be ready to share these stories during the interview to demonstrate your ability to put customers at the heart of everything you do.

Dress the Part

As a Sales Associate, you'll be representing the brand, so make sure to dress smartly and appropriately for the interview. A polished appearance shows that you take the opportunity seriously and understand the retail environment.

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the team dynamics, training opportunities, or how success is measured in the role. This not only shows your enthusiasm but also helps you gauge if the company is the right fit for you.
